Cadillac Updates Its Trim Level Structure In The Middle East For 2017
Sponsored Links
The same reorganization of trim levels that Cadillac has performed in North America will also make its way to the Middle East, with the 2017 Cadillac ATS and CTS getting similar trim level structures to the 2017 Cadillac XT5 and 2017 Cadillac CT6.
The 2017 ATS Sedan and Coupe will be available in ATS (base), Premium Luxury and Premium Performance trims, while the 2017 Cadillac CTS will come in CTS (base), Luxury, Premium Luxury, V-Sport and V-Sport Premium Luxury.
“The new trim structure will offer prospective owners a clear hierarchy within each model nameplate and the brand,” said Cadillac Middle East Sales and Marketing Manager, Nadim Ghrayeb. “It also allows us to specify feature sets and option packages that are well-suited to our regional customers’ preferences. This in turn will empower Cadillac to be even more appealing to its discerning clientele.”
Cadillac Middle East states the updated 2017 models will arrive within the coming weeks.
